Google DeepMind releases Gemini 2.5 with native Figma plugin API

Google DeepMind's Gemini 2.5 update tightens integration between LLM capabilities and UI design tooling. The model now exposes a Figma-native API to read component hierarchies, constraints, and auto-layout configurations, enabling more semantically aware generation and refactoring inside design files.

Gemini 2.5 introduces a 'design intent' token that can be embedded into design documents to signal business rules like responsive priorities, localization targets, and component reuse. This allows the model to propose changes while honoring system constraints and developer handoffs.

DeepMind showcased demos where teams can ask Gemini to convert a desktop layout into a prioritized mobile pattern with preserved component variants and automated tokens for spacing and typography. The company also rolled out SDKs for Adobe XD and Framer, signaling cross-tool ambitions.
